(GB3) Hitchin Bearton Ward
Your local Neighbourhood Policing Team works to prevent crime and anti-social behaviour in this area. They also respond to issues or concerns, conduct regular patrols and hold surgeries to share crime prevention advice.
Other units also work in this area, responding to emergency calls (Intervention) and investigating crimes (Local Crime Unit).
Your local contactable officer is listed as PC Martin Barringer below, you can also contact us via our website or call 101.
If it is an emergency, you should always call 999.

Local Priority Issues
We regularly speak to local residents to establish what issues they may be experiencing in the area. The word cloud below represents the issues that residents of (GB3) Hitchin Bearton Ward have highlighted as priorities for the area recently (including some that say “I have no issues”).
Word clouds are graphical representations of word frequency that give greater prominence to words that appear more frequently. The larger the word in the visual below the more common the word was in the local survey.
We seek to tackle the issues raised in line with our Local Policing Community Charter.
